Ta-da… from eBay to cleaned up + functional HP-35 #RPN calculator.

Even tho I was being careful I managed to drop those damn keys and the brass part of the power switch on the floor. There was no good way to restore plastichrome stripes so I sanded them off. I kind of like the minimal appearance.

Only things needed to make it work were rechargeable battery and fix the power switch.

May be urban legend but they named it HP-35 because it has 35 keys.

A formula for three-input exclusive OR using reverse Polish notation and only the NAND operator (spaces added for clarity):
C C AAB⊼⊼ BAB⊼⊼ ⊼ ⊼ ⊼ AAB⊼⊼ BAB⊼⊼ ⊼ C AAB⊼⊼ BAB⊼⊼ ⊼ ⊼ ⊼ ⊼
Symbols:
- A, B, C: push that input bit to stack.
- ⊼: pull two bits from stack; if they're both ones, push 0, otherwise push 1.
After the formula has been evaluated, the stack contains one bit: 1 if 1 or 3 of A, B and C were ones, otherwise 0.
